Biography of Catwoman
Catwoman, whose real name is Selina Kyle, made her first appearance in Batman #1 in 1940. Created by Bill Finger and Bob Kane, she was initially introduced as "The Cat," a cat burglar with a penchant for high-stakes heists. Over the years, her character has transformed into a more nuanced figure, embodying both villainous and heroic traits.
Selina Kyle's backstory has been reimagined several times, but common themes include her challenging upbringing and her journey from a life of crime to becoming a complex anti-heroine. Her skills in acrobatics, stealth, and hand-to-hand combat make her a formidable character in the Batman series.

The Evolution of Catwoman
Catwoman's character has undergone significant changes since her inception. Initially portrayed as a straightforward villain, she evolved into a more complex character with her motivations and moral code. Her evolution reflects broader shifts in comic book storytelling and societal attitudes towards female characters.
In the 1960s, Catwoman's role expanded with the popular Batman television series, where she was portrayed by Julie Newmar, Lee Meriwether, and Eartha Kitt. Each actress brought a unique interpretation to the character, adding depth and diversity to her portrayal.
Catwoman in Comics
Catwoman's presence in comic books has been significant, with numerous storylines dedicated to her character. Notable comic book arcs include "Catwoman: Her Sister's Keeper," which explores her origins, and "Hush," where her relationship with Batman is a central theme.
DC Comics has also published several standalone Catwoman series, allowing for more in-depth exploration of her character. These series have delved into her motivations, relationships, and personal struggles, solidifying her status as a multidimensional character.
Catwoman on Screen
Catwoman's portrayal on screen has varied across different adaptations, each offering a unique take on the character. In the Batman film series, notable portrayals include Michelle Pfeiffer in "Batman Returns" (1992), Halle Berry in "Catwoman" (2004), and Anne Hathaway in "The Dark Knight Rises" (2012).
Each portrayal has contributed to the character's legacy, highlighting different aspects of her personality and relationship with Batman. From seductress to ally, Catwoman's on-screen presence continues to captivate audiences worldwide.
The Complex Relationship with Batman
One of the most intriguing aspects of Catwoman's character is her intricate relationship with Batman. Their dynamic is characterized by a mix of attraction, rivalry, and mutual respect. This relationship has been explored in various storylines, adding depth to both characters.
Key Dynamics
- Attraction: The chemistry between Batman and Catwoman is undeniable, often leading to romantic tension.
- Rivalry: As a cat burglar, Catwoman's criminal activities often put her at odds with Batman's mission to fight crime.
- Mutual Respect: Despite their differences, Batman and Catwoman share a mutual respect for each other's skills and intelligence.
